Geant4.10
All Data Structures Namespaces Files Functions Variables Typedefs Enumerations Enumerator Friends Macros Groups Pages
Functions/Subroutines
dpm25nuc3dpm.f File Reference

Go to the source code of this file.

Functions/Subroutines

subroutine saptre (AM1, G1, BGX1, BGY1, BGZ1, AM2, G2, BGX2, BGY2, BGZ2)
 
subroutine sltraf (GA, BGA, EIN, PZIN, EOUT, PZOUT)
 
subroutine nucmom
 
subroutine fer4m (PFERM, PXT, PYT, PZT, ET, KT)
 
subroutine fer4mp (IP, PFERM, PXT, PYT, PZT, ET, KT)
 
subroutine fer4mt (IT, PFERM, PXT, PYT, PZT, ET, KT)
 
subroutine dfatta (IT, PABS)
 
subroutine dfatpr (IP, PABS)
 
subroutine flksam
 
subroutine flksaa (NN, ECM)
 
subroutine flahad (ITYP, IBAR, IF1, IF2, IF3)
 
subroutine xksamp (NN, ECM)
 
subroutine parhkk
 
subroutine hadrkk (NHKKH1, PPN)
 
subroutine hadrvv
 
subroutine hadrsv
 
subroutine hadrss
 
subroutine hadrvs
 
subroutine hadjet (NHAD, AMCH, PPR, PTA, GAM, BGX, BGY, BGZ, IFB1, IFB2, IFB3, IFB4, I1, I2, NOBAM, NNCH, NORIG)
 
subroutine lortrp (N, NAUX, GAM, BGX, BGY, BGZ)
 
subroutine cobcma (IF1, IF2, IF3, IJNCH, NNCH, IREJ, AMCH, AMCHN, IKET)
 
subroutine comcma (IFQ, IFAQ, IJNCH, NNCH, IREJ, AMCH, AMCHN)
 
subroutine comcm2 (IQ1, IQ2, IAQ1, IAQ2, NNCH, IREJ, AMCH)
 
subroutine cormom (AMCH1, AMCH2, AMCH1N, AMCH2N, PQ1X, PQ1Y, PQ1Z, PQ1E, PA1X, PA1Y, PA1Z, PA1E, PQ2X, PQ2Y, PQ2Z, PQ2E, PA2X, PA2Y, PA2Z, PA2E, PXCH1, PYCH1, PZCH1, ECH1, PXCH2, PYCH2, PZCH2, ECH2, IREJ)
 
subroutine selpt4 (PTXSQ1, PTYSQ1, PLQ1, EQ1, PTXSA1, PTYSA1, PLAQ1, EAQ1, PTXSQ2, PTYSQ2, PLQ2, EQ2, PTXSA2, PTYSA2, PLAQ2, EAQ2, AMCH1, AMCH2, IREJ, IKVALA, PTTQ1, PTTA1, NSELPT)
 
subroutine selpt (PTXSQ1, PTYSQ1, PLQ1, EQ1, PTXSA1, PTYSA1, PLAQ1, EAQ1, PTXSQ2, PTYSQ2, PLQ2, EQ2, PTXSA2, PTYSA2, PLAQ2, EAQ2, AMCH1, AMCH2, IREJ, IKVALA, PTTQ1, PTTA1, PTTQ2, PTTA2, NSELPT)
 
subroutine dechkk (NHKKH1)
 
subroutine dtrafo (GAM, BGAM, CX, CY, CZ, COD, COF, SIF, P, ECM, PL, CXL, CYL, CZL, EL)
 
subroutine sttran (XO, YO, ZO, CDE, SDE, SFE, CFE, X, Y, Z)
 
subroutine lortmo (N, GAM, BGX, BGY, BGZ)
 
subroutine evtest (IREJ)
 
subroutine corval (AMMM, IREJ, AMCH1, AMCH2, QTX1, QTY1, QZ1, QE1, QTX2, QTY2, QZ2, QE2, NORIG)
 
subroutine hadrhh
 
subroutine hadrzz
 
subroutine qinnuc (X, Y)
 
subroutine casavs
 
subroutine casasv
 

Function/Subroutine Documentation

subroutine casasv ( )

Definition at line 9457 of file dpm25nuc3dpm.f.

References testem0.App::init(), intmd, intmx, nmxhkk, and rndm().

subroutine casavs ( )

Definition at line 9173 of file dpm25nuc3dpm.f.

References testem0.App::init(), intmd, intmx, nmxhkk, and rndm().

subroutine cobcma (   IF1,
  IF2,
  IF3,
  IJNCH,
  NNCH,
  IREJ,
  AMCH,
  AMCHN,
  IKET 
)

Definition at line 6049 of file dpm25nuc3dpm.f.

References dbklas(), testem0.App::init(), and G4Abla::tau().

subroutine comcm2 (   IQ1,
  IQ2,
  IAQ1,
  IAQ2,
  NNCH,
  IREJ,
  AMCH 
)

Definition at line 6218 of file dpm25nuc3dpm.f.

References testem0.App::init(), and G4Abla::tau().

subroutine comcma (   IFQ,
  IFAQ,
  IJNCH,
  NNCH,
  IREJ,
  AMCH,
  AMCHN 
)

Definition at line 6135 of file dpm25nuc3dpm.f.

References testem0.App::init(), and G4Abla::tau().

subroutine cormom (   AMCH1,
  AMCH2,
  AMCH1N,
  AMCH2N,
  PQ1X,
  PQ1Y,
  PQ1Z,
  PQ1E,
  PA1X,
  PA1Y,
  PA1Z,
  PA1E,
  PQ2X,
  PQ2Y,
  PQ2Z,
  PQ2E,
  PA2X,
  PA2Y,
  PA2Z,
  PA2E,
  PXCH1,
  PYCH1,
  PZCH1,
  ECH1,
  PXCH2,
  PYCH2,
  PZCH2,
  ECH2,
  IREJ 
)

Definition at line 6305 of file dpm25nuc3dpm.f.

References testem0.App::init(), and c2_factory< float_type >::sqrt().

subroutine corval (   AMMM,
  IREJ,
  AMCH1,
  AMCH2,
  QTX1,
  QTY1,
  QZ1,
  QE1,
  QTX2,
  QTY2,
  QZ2,
  QE2,
  NORIG 
)

Definition at line 8393 of file dpm25nuc3dpm.f.

References testem0.App::init(), and c2_factory< float_type >::sqrt().

subroutine dechkk (   NHKKH1)
subroutine dfatpr (   IP,
  PABS 
)

Definition at line 571 of file dpm25nuc3dpm.f.

References c2_factory< float_type >::exp(), testem0.App::init(), and rndm().

subroutine dfatta (   IT,
  PABS 
)

Definition at line 489 of file dpm25nuc3dpm.f.

References c2_factory< float_type >::exp(), testem0.App::init(), and rndm().

subroutine dtrafo (   GAM,
  BGAM,
  CX,
  CY,
  CZ,
  COD,
  COF,
  SIF,
  P,
  ECM,
  PL,
  CXL,
  CYL,
  CZL,
  EL 
)

Definition at line 7349 of file dpm25nuc3dpm.f.

References c2_factory< float_type >::sqrt(), and sttran().

subroutine evtest (   IREJ)

Definition at line 7499 of file dpm25nuc3dpm.f.

References testem0.App::init(), intmd, intmx, n, nmxhkk, and G4Abla::tau().

subroutine fer4m (   PFERM,
  PXT,
  PYT,
  PZT,
  ET,
  KT 
)
subroutine fer4mp (   IP,
  PFERM,
  PXT,
  PYT,
  PZT,
  ET,
  KT 
)
subroutine fer4mt (   IT,
  PFERM,
  PXT,
  PYT,
  PZT,
  ET,
  KT 
)
subroutine flahad (   ITYP,
  IBAR,
  IF1,
  IF2,
  IF3 
)

Definition at line 1194 of file dpm25nuc3dpm.f.

References testem0.App::init(), print(), and rndm().

subroutine flksaa (   NN,
  ECM 
)

Definition at line 922 of file dpm25nuc3dpm.f.

References dbeta(), gm, testem0.App::init(), intmd, intmx, n, nmxhkk, rndm(), and G4Abla::tau().

subroutine flksam ( )

Definition at line 653 of file dpm25nuc3dpm.f.

References flahad(), testem0.App::init(), intmd, intmx, n, nmxhkk, and G4Abla::tau().

subroutine hadjet (   NHAD,
  AMCH,
dimension(4)  PPR,
dimension(4)  PTA,
  GAM,
  BGX,
  BGY,
  BGZ,
  IFB1,
  IFB2,
  IFB3,
  IFB4,
  I1,
  I2,
  NOBAM,
  NNCH,
  NORIG 
)
subroutine hadrhh ( )
subroutine hadrkk (   NHKKH1,
  PPN 
)
subroutine hadrss ( )
subroutine hadrsv ( )
subroutine hadrvs ( )
subroutine hadrvv ( )
subroutine hadrzz ( )
subroutine lortmo (   N,
  GAM,
  BGX,
  BGY,
  BGZ 
)

Definition at line 7423 of file dpm25nuc3dpm.f.

References HepGeom::Plane3D< T >::d(), daltra(), and n.

subroutine lortrp (   N,
  NAUX,
  GAM,
  BGX,
  BGY,
  BGZ 
)
subroutine nucmom ( )
subroutine parhkk ( )

Definition at line 2859 of file dpm25nuc3dpm.f.

References testem0.App::init(), intmd, intmx, and nmxhkk.

subroutine qinnuc (   X,
  Y 
)
subroutine saptre (   AM1,
  G1,
  BGX1,
  BGY1,
  BGZ1,
  AM2,
  G2,
  BGX2,
  BGY2,
  BGZ2 
)
subroutine selpt (   PTXSQ1,
  PTYSQ1,
  PLQ1,
  EQ1,
  PTXSA1,
  PTYSA1,
  PLAQ1,
  EAQ1,
  PTXSQ2,
  PTYSQ2,
  PLQ2,
  EQ2,
  PTXSA2,
  PTYSA2,
  PLAQ2,
  EAQ2,
  AMCH1,
  AMCH2,
  IREJ,
  IKVALA,
  PTTQ1,
  PTTA1,
  PTTQ2,
  PTTA2,
  NSELPT 
)
subroutine selpt4 (   PTXSQ1,
  PTYSQ1,
  PLQ1,
  EQ1,
  PTXSA1,
  PTYSA1,
  PLAQ1,
  EAQ1,
  PTXSQ2,
  PTYSQ2,
  PLQ2,
  EQ2,
  PTXSA2,
  PTYSA2,
  PLAQ2,
  EAQ2,
  AMCH1,
  AMCH2,
  IREJ,
  IKVALA,
  PTTQ1,
  PTTA1,
  NSELPT 
)
subroutine sltraf (   GA,
  BGA,
  EIN,
  PZIN,
  EOUT,
  PZOUT 
)

Definition at line 72 of file dpm25nuc3dpm.f.

subroutine sttran (   XO,
  YO,
  ZO,
  CDE,
  SDE,
  SFE,
  CFE,
  X,
  Y,
  Z 
)
subroutine xksamp (   NN,
  ECM 
)